FCC Launches Broadcaster Auction Education Program
Hopes to school industry on "unique financial opportunity" of giving up spectrum
By John Eggerton -- Broadcasting & Cable, 9/28/2012 2:23:26 PM
As part of its rulemaking proposal on broadcast incentive auctions, launched Friday, the FCC has also launched the Broadcaster LEARN (Learn Everything About Reverse Auctions Now) program in an effort to make broadcasters more comfortable with a process the FCC hopes many will take advantage of for a "unique financial opportunity.""Incentive auctions are a win for broadcasters -- both those that will take advantage of a once in a lifetime financial opportunity, and those that will choose to continue to be a part of an even healthier and diverse broadcast marketplace," said FCC Chairman Julius Genachowski in announcing the initiative.
The FCC has scheduled its first LEARN workshop for Oct. 26 and has created a Web page, to fill broadcasters in on dates and times for educational sessions, including Webinars, auction FAQs, a summary of the auction designs, related rulemakings, and links to third-party material.
